Greg Workmon, host Host · Greg Workmon
The host

A decade inside the trucks.

Greg Workmon has spent more than ten years building in the junk removal industry — starting in Atlanta in 2014 and growing into a nationwide operator. The Future of Junk is the conversation he wished existed: hauler-agnostic, operator-honest, and willing to name the things most podcasts won't.

Each week, Greg brings on operators, investors, technologists, and category leaders to map where the industry is heading — and what it'll take to be standing when it gets there.
